Color Comparison

With a Delta E of 22.9,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Orange hue family. RAL 280-6 has a warm temperature while RAL 430-1 has a neutral temperature. RAL 430-1 is brighter with an LRV of 58.9 compared to 35.6 for RAL 280-6. Both colors have similar saturation levels.
